J. Denavit is a scholar working on Nuclear and High Energy Physics, Astronomy and Astrophysics and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, J. Denavit has authored 57 papers receiving a total of 5.5k ind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Nuclear and High Energy Physics, 20 papers in Astronomy and Astrophysics and 18 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in J. Denavit's work include Ionosphere and magnetosphere dynamics (17 papers), Magnetic confinement fusion research (16 papers) and Laser-Plasma Interactions and Diagnostics (13 papers). J. Denavit is often cited by papers focused on Ionosphere and magnetosphere dynamics (17 papers), Magnetic confinement fusion research (16 papers) and Laser-Plasma Interactions and Diagnostics (13 papers). J. Denavit collaborates with scholars based in United States and Philippines. J. Denavit's co-authors include R. S. Hartenberg, F. Freudenstein, R. N. Sudan, P. W. Rambo, J. L. Vomvoridis, John J. Uicker, N. R. Pereira, D. W. Phillion, T. L. Crystal and V. Bailey and has published in prestigious journals such as Physical Review Letters, Journal of Geophysical Research Atmospheres and Journal of Applied Physics.
